Possible revision: “Prosecutors Consider Criminal Charges Against Individual Shot with Own Gun in Alleged Subway Incident”

In a shocking development, prosecutors are considering pressing criminal charges against an individual who was shot with his own gun during an alleged incident on a subway train. The incident, which took place recently, has left many questioning the legal implications involved in such a case.

According to reports, the individual in question was allegedly involved in a confrontation on the subway train. Details surrounding the incident are still unclear, but it appears that the individual was armed with a firearm that he possessed legally. During the altercation, the individual’s gun was taken from him and he was subsequently shot with it.

While it may seem counterintuitive to consider charging someone who was shot with their own weapon, legal experts argue that there are important factors to consider. Prosecutors will likely examine the circumstances leading up to the incident, including the individual’s actions and intentions. If it is determined that the individual was using his weapon unlawfully or in a threatening manner, it could potentially lead to criminal charges.

This case raises important questions about self-defense and gun ownership. While individuals have the right to protect themselves, the use of lethal force must be justified under the law. In this particular situation, it will be crucial for prosecutors to establish whether the individual’s actions were within the boundaries of self-defense or if they crossed into criminal behavior.
